1 Timothy 3:9-11
Names of God Bible
9 They must have clear consciences about possessing the mystery of the Christian faith. 10 First, a person must be evaluated. Then, if he has a good reputation, he may become a deacon.
11 Their wives must also be of good character. They must not be gossips, but they must control their tempers and be trustworthy in every way.

1 Timothy 3:9-11
New International Version
9 They must keep hold of the deep truths of the faith with a clear conscience.(A) 10 They must first be tested;(B) and then if there is nothing against them, let them serve as deacons.
11 In the same way, the women[a] are to be worthy of respect, not malicious talkers(C) but temperate(D) and trustworthy in everything.
Footnotes
- 1 Timothy 3:11 Possibly deacons’ wives or women who are deacons
